WebApr 27, 2024 · Black Tartarian Cherry (Prunus avium ‘Black Tartarian’) Black Tartarian cherries are tender and plump with a rich, full-bodied flavor. The 1-inch, heart-shaped, purplish-black drupes are perfect for fresh-eating since the inner pit is smooth and separates easily from the flesh. WebOct 11, 2024 · Black Tartarian is an old variety of sweet cherry. It originated in Russia and was introduced in England and the U.S. by the late 1700’s. The tree was once called the … The black tartarian cherry has one of the most pronounced and delicious tastes of all the sweet cherries. Bite into a black tartarian cherry, and you’ll instantly feel like you’ve struck gold. These cherries are very juicy and have a rich, concentrated flavor.
